Iodine-125 has a half-life of about 60 days. How many milligrams of a 1000 mg sample will remain after 240 days?
Tomtit [17]

240 days is 4 times the half-life, which means that a sample of 1000 mg will decay to

\dfrac{1000}{2^4}=\dfrac{125}2=62.5\,\mathrm{mg}

after 240 days.

75 - 3.5y - 4y = 4y + 6 <br> Solve for y please.
Alla [95]

Answer:

6

Step-by-step explanation:

75−3.5y−4y=4y+6

Step 1: Simplify both sides of the equation.

75−3.5y−4y=4y+6

75+−3.5y+−4y=4y+6

(−3.5y+−4y)+(75)=4y+6(Combine Like Terms)

−7.5y+75=4y+6

−7.5y+75=4y+6

Step 2: Subtract 4y from both sides.

−7.5y+75−4y=4y+6−4y

−11.5y+75=6

Step 3: Subtract 75 from both sides.

−11.5y+75−75=6−75

−11.5y=−69

Step 4: Divide both sides by -11.5.

−11.5y

−11.5

=

−69

−11.5

y=6
